Pair Trading with Nordhealth and Nordic Technology

The main advantage of trading using opposite Nordhealth and Nordic Technology posit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Nordhealth position performs unexpectedly, Nordic Technology can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Nordic Technology will offset losses from the drop in Nordic Technology's long position.
The idea behind Nordhealth AS and Nordic Technology Group p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
